Transaction 0ecfd23f28d89a9ace21695c95b3bfb2ddbfaec3a9dd5fd810d046a29628aebc
1 Input
1 Output
-
0ecfd23f28d89a9ace21695c95b3bfb2ddbfaec3a9dd5fd810d046a29628aebc:0
- value
- 141025536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07378adabf5daf729ab7d1c2fdfdf62f83e678b7 OP_EQUAL
- address
- 32MBC3HUWK7WeThHUENPZ7BfR2cLwM98Uw